Output 98ad089393e62018ac3a2fc700d40ce6d8a2468c918b6cf061c0a62e3874577a:12

value
1462864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5118dd7ac71114f5926c878e625d9c42ef0afd3 OP_EQUAL
address
3NaDh9j1ij2mfnh8bjKg26ZhPiyrgq6Udc
transaction
98ad089393e62018ac3a2fc700d40ce6d8a2468c918b6cf061c0a62e3874577a
spent
true